Regency Fincorp, a BSE-listed NBFC (Scrip: 540175), reported robust FY26 results with Total Income jumping 85% YoY to ₹40.1 crore and PAT surging 170% to ₹13.4 crore. AUM grew 45% to ₹261.2 crore and disbursements rose 43% to ₹142.1 crore. Net Interest Margin expanded 285 bps to 10.3%, while ROE improved sharply to 16.7% (vs 7.8% in FY25). Asset quality saw some deterioration — GNPA rose to 0.99% and NNPA to 0.74% — though the company maintained it's within acceptable bounds. The company raised ~₹85 crore via multiple NCD/CCD issuances in early 2026 and received board approval to raise up to ₹400 crore more. It is also expanding digital lending through its CashMySalary app and RegPay digital wallet.

Likely market impact

The company delivered exceptional year-on-year growth across all key metrics, with capital raised and NIM expansion positioning it for continued scaling. Rising NPA levels warrant monitoring, but the strong capital base and fund-raising pipeline provide a buffer. The 170% PAT growth and near-doubling of ROE are highly positive for shareholders.
